Ladies and gentlemen. This fight is 5 rounds, for the heavyweight championship of the world!
Introducing the champion to my left, fighting out of the red corner.
With a record of 5 - 1 - 0, fighting out of Sydney, Barry Butcher!
And introducing the challenger to my right, fighting out of the blue corner.
With a record of 3 - 1 - 0, fighting out of St Petersburg, Mikey Timmons!
The judges for this bout are Fedor Mirinova, Konstantin Menshow and Igor Prikhodko.




The bell rings for round one and we are underway!

Butcher closes the distance and pushes Timmons back into the cage.
Butcher misses with some punches.
Butcher doesn't land with the attempted body shot.
Butcher misses with a shot to the kidneys.
Timmons tries to score a body lock takedown but Butcher shows good agility there to stay on his feet.
Timmons wants to take the fight to the mat but Butcher manages to get underhooks and keep the fight in the clinch.
Timmons is trying to pull guard but being pressed up against the cage enables Butcher to keep the fight standing.
Barry Butcher has stuffed three takedown attempts in the round now. That's going to take a lot out of Mikey Timmons.
Butcher misses with a hook to the ribs.
With the fighters clinched against the cage, Butcher creates a bit of distance for himself and scores with a nice uppercut.
Timmons's coach down at The Bear's Den ($300) was telling us pre-fight that they have been working on Timmons's balance. Obviously they view that as a key factor in the outcome of this fight.
Still in the clinch, Butcher scores with a nice short uppercut.
Butcher goes for a body shot but it's blocked.
Butcher gets double underhooks to prevent a takedown attempt from Timmons.
Timmons is working for a takedown up against the cage. He can't get it on this occasion though.
We've had a slow start to the round here - hopefully the action picks up.
Butcher scores with a nice hook to the head.
Timmons blocks an uppercut.
Butcher scores with a shot to the side of Timmons's head.
A right hand to the body from Butcher.

Butcher lands an uppercut that drops Timmons! Butcher follows him to the canvas looking to finish.


Timmons is rocked!


It looks like Mikey Timmons has been cut.
Timmons looks winded!
The fans in attendance giving it up for the two fighters, who have really let it all hang out in the last minute or so!
Butcher remains in side control and seems content to stay there. It's a versatile position from which he can work both strikes and submissions, whilst maintaining that control, so maybe he'll sit here for a while.

That's one minute gone in the round.

Butcher tries for a kimura but Timmons is defending well.
Timmons gives up the full mount - oops, sloppy defensive grappling there!
Butcher misses with a head shot.
Butcher content just to control the position here.
Butcher sends his fist crashing into the mat - the crowd let out a collective ooooooh. Let's hope he's not broken it!

Butcher looks like he's working for a submission but he's not found anything just yet.
Butcher throwing sloppy strikes here. Perhaps if he tightened up his striking from such a dominant position, he'd be able to finish easier.
Butcher lands a big shot there that rocks Timmons but he's holding on and managing to survive for now.

That's two minutes gone in the round.
Timmons is bucking up trying to escape but Butcher cracks him with another couple of good strikes.
Butcher has been looking to land a fair amount of strikes on the ground. He might be looking to soften his opponent up in order to work for a submission.
Timmons tries to hold on but Butcher postures up.
We get told so often about how wrestlers don't like to be on their backs. Let's see if Timmons can do anything to dispel that myth.
Butcher sitting in mount, just looking to control for the moment.
The fighters are pressed up against the cage, both looking to find a bit of space to work.
Butcher trying to control but he's not successful this time.
Timmons keeping his composure momentarily, calmly looking to get back to half guard.

Butcher working from mount. He moves in close and looks like he might be going for an arm triangle... He's hopped off to the side and he's transitioned into an Anaconda choke. Timmons turning a nasty shade of purple. He's refusing to tap but he's gone! He's out! The ref rips Butcher off and cradles Timmons's limp body as Butcher celebrates with his corner.

Ladies and gentlemen, after 2:54 of round 1, we have a winner by way of Submission (Anaconda Choke). Barry Butcher!
Barry Butcher retains his heavyweight title!
